UNPKG

tdesign-vue

Version:
50 lines (49 loc) 1.49 kB
import { TdBackTopProps } from './type'; import { PropType } from 'vue'; declare const _default: { container: { type: PropType<import("..").AttachNode>; default: string; }; content: { type: PropType<string | ((h: import("vue").CreateElement) => import("vue/types/vnode").ScopedSlotReturnValue)>; }; default: { type: PropType<string | ((h: import("vue").CreateElement) => import("vue/types/vnode").ScopedSlotReturnValue)>; }; duration: { type: NumberConstructor; default: number; }; offset: { type: PropType<(string | number)[]>; default: () => TdBackTopProps['offset']; }; shape: { type: PropType<import("./type").BackTopShapeEnum>; default: import("./type").BackTopShapeEnum; validator(val: TdBackTopProps['shape']): boolean; }; size: { type: PropType<"small" | "medium">; default: "small" | "medium"; validator(val: TdBackTopProps['size']): boolean; }; target: { type: PropType<import("..").AttachNode>; default: string; }; theme: { type: PropType<"primary" | "dark" | "light">; default: "primary" | "dark" | "light"; validator(val: TdBackTopProps['theme']): boolean; }; visibleHeight: { type: PropType<string | number>; default: string; }; onClick: PropType<(context: { e: MouseEvent; }) => void>; }; export default _default;